Transaction 635a4b4a642e0f037e9977bbf4a607f4881938d9a23f9bc668970485d9054cd2
1 Input
1 Output
-
635a4b4a642e0f037e9977bbf4a607f4881938d9a23f9bc668970485d9054cd2:0
- value
- 1055605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76d29072a7e4dc85fd06bef0f9e2e13901a02d0f OP_EQUAL
- address
- 3CXHuSVNXfWECvjgxiNk9XdyDWUJKEjstz